> Can anybody tell me how to use NAT in FC4?
> 
> Which step? Which commands? Suppose I have 2 ethernet cards.
> 
> Rapid


iptables -t nat -A POSTROUTING -o ppp0 -j MASQUERADE

    [ given here that ppp0 is the outgoing device ]

service iptables save

You need to have forwarding enabled too in /etc/sysctl.conf.
